1. WHAT ALLEGRON
® 25MG TABLETS ARE AND WHAT THEY ARE USED FOR
Allegron
®
25mg Tablets contain the active ingredient nortriptyline
hydrochloride, which is a tricyclic antidepressant. Allegron
®
25mg Tablets
relieve the symptoms of depression.
Allegron
®
25mg Tablets may also be used for the treatment of bed-wetting
in children 6 years and older.
2. WHAT YOU NEED TO KNOW BEFORE YOU TAKE ALLEGRON
® 25MG TABLETS
DO NOT TAKE ALLEGRON
® 25MG TABLETS

If you are allergic to nortriptyline hydrochloride or any of the other
ingredients of this medicine (listed in section 6). An allergic
reaction
may include rash, itching, difficulty breathing or swelling of the
face,
lips, throat or tongue;

If you have had a recent heart attack or heartbeat disorder;

If you have severe liver disease;

If you suffer from mania (abnormally raised mood);

If you are breast-feeding;

If the child is under 6 years of age;

If you are taking, or have taken in the last two weeks, monoamine
oxidase inhibitors (another type of antidepressant);


                                SUMMARY OF PRODUCT CHARACTERISTICS
1
NAME OF THE MEDICINAL PRODUCT
Nortriptyline 25mg Tablets
2
QUALITATIVE AND QUANTITATIVE COMPOSITION
Each tablet contains nortriptyline hydrochloride equivalent to
nortriptyline 25mg
Excipient with known effect
The tablet also contains lactose monohydrate.
For full list of excipients, see section 6.1
3
PHARMACEUTICAL FORM
Tablet
White to off-white round biconvex tablets, debossed ‘NO’ on one
side and
‘25’ on the other side.
4
CLINICAL PARTICULARS
4.1
THERAPEUTIC INDICATIONS
Nortriptyline is indicated for the treatment of Major Depressive
Episodes.
4.2
POSOLOGY AND METHOD OF ADMINISTRATION
Posology
ADULTS: The usual adult dose is 25mg three or four times daily. Dosage
should begin
at a low level (50mg once daily or 25mg 2-3 times daily). If
necessary, dose could be
gradually increased in 25mg increments no more rapidly than every
other day to be
added to the morning dose. When doses above 100mg daily are
administered,
monitoring of plasma levels of nortriptyline should be considered and
maintained in
the optimum range of 50 to 150ng/ml. Doses above 150mg per day are not
recommended.
Lower than usual dosages are recommended for elderly patients. Lower
dosages are
also recommended for outpatients than for hospitalised patients who
will be under
close supervision. The physician should initiate dosage at a low level
and increase it
gradually, noting carefully the clinical response and any evidence of
intolerance.
Following remission, maintenance medication may be required for a
longer period of
time. The maintenance dose should be the same as the optimal
therapeutic dose.
If a patient develops minor side-effects, the dosage should be
reduced. The drug
should be discontinued promptly if adverse effects of a serious nature
or allergic
manifestations occur.
ELDERLY: 30 to 50mg/day in divided doses. Dosage should begin at a low
level (10 –
20 mg daily) and be increased as required to the maximum dose of 50mg.
If it is
